Output f7a52855d64ca54d0bd1c17ede329bc1e4f88dd30ac587ad42b72bae8dcd4fc7:3

value
148154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eef9a7a3caa0da5a15da4320f94abc2fb341c0a9 OP_EQUAL
address
3PUbpXEDgVHvzy42mo8V7pUmK7istWP5PB
transaction
f7a52855d64ca54d0bd1c17ede329bc1e4f88dd30ac587ad42b72bae8dcd4fc7
confirmations
403807
spent
true